These galleries are thoroughly described in Ezekiel 42:3-7. It is beyond the scope of these descriptions to detail their construction from these verses in Ezekiel. However, some essential facts derived from their construction will be elucidated here. The orientation is west to east. The height of each of the three stories is identical and is 5 cubits (8.75 feet). The depth is 10 cubits (17.5 feet). There are 2.5 cubits (4.375-feet) in front of the first row of seats and 2 cubits (3.5 feet) in front of the base of the steps.
There are six sections of galleries on each floor. Each floor of galleries contains 260 seats. Each floor of galleries is identical to the other floors, so the entire gallery structure holds 780 seats. The 5 cubits wide entrances from the chambers into the galleries are shown. There are three identical entrances per floor. Stairwells on either side of the entrances are shown. The galleries may only be accessed from the chambers from floor to floor using these stairwells.
